What Healthfieldx Is, in Plain Language

An algorithmic trading automation provider headquartered in Eldoret, Kenya.

Healthfieldx builds and maintains software infrastructure for retail traders who want to automate rule-based strategies without deploying a full engineering team. The company was founded in Eldoret in 2021, a period when access to retail derivatives and global CFD instruments was expanding across East Africa and demand for disciplined, systematic trading tools was growing faster than the available tooling. The platform serves individual traders, small proprietary desks, and algorithm-curious investors across Kenya — from Nairobi and Mombasa to Kisumu and the Rift Valley corridor. The team is small by design: a core of four engineers and two client-success technicians who handle every onboarding personally. That scale allows us to review each client's strategy parameters before deployment and to respond to support requests within one business day. We have completed more than 160 strategy onboardings since launch, across instruments ranging from forex majors to commodity CFDs accessible through Kenyan-regulated broker accounts.

How the Team Works — and Where the Limits Are

Process, values, and honest boundaries that every prospective client should understand.

Every engagement begins with a strategy review session, conducted over a video call or in writing, where a technician maps the client's entry and exit conditions into a structured parameter file. That file is backtested before any live connection is made. We do not write trading strategies for clients — strategy design is your domain; execution discipline and risk enforcement are ours. This boundary is intentional. It keeps accountability clear: Healthfieldx is responsible for the platform running correctly and for the risk rules firing as configured. You are responsible for whether the underlying strategy has a positive edge over time. Markets are unpredictable, and no automation tool changes that fundamental fact. We also do not support high-frequency strategies requiring co-location latency below 50 milliseconds, or strategies that depend on proprietary data feeds we do not source. If your setup requires either, we will tell you during the initial call rather than after onboarding. Four Principles That Shape Every Build

Not aspirational statements — concrete operational choices we make on every client project.

Risk First

Every strategy configuration is reviewed for risk parameters before it is connected to a live broker. We will flag configurations with no hard stop or no daily loss limit and recommend changes, even if the client prefers to proceed without them.

No Hidden Fees

The subscription price you see on the pricing page is the total cost of the platform. We do not take a percentage of trades, charge setup fees, or bill for standard support interactions.

Clear Scope

We tell prospective clients what the platform does not do before they sign up — not after. If your requirements fall outside our capability, we say so explicitly during the initial conversation.

Kenyan-Market Focus

Broker integrations, supported instruments, and documentation are all chosen with the Kenyan trading environment as the primary reference. We understand the local regulatory and connectivity context that international platforms often overlook.
